Refresh Rate:

The refresh rate is the number of times the image is changed by your monitor and it is measured in Hertz, the commonest of Refresh rates coming in the market areas 60, 75, 120, 144, 240, or 280 Hertz.

The idea Rate for a gamer is within range of 144 to 240 and this is what the best gaming monitors under $400 are offering but many of them are coming at a rate of 60 or 75 hertz and this is the bottom line of refresh rate below this level no monitors are coming in the market.

While deciding about the Refresh Rate it should also be given weightage that higher the Refresh rate, greater will be the price and this is a simple rule with every feature upgrade and there is no other way out.

FreeSync Technology:

Screen shuttering and screen tearing is the most common and lest welcomed problem faced by every gamer and this must be avoided at every cost you have to pay for it. Screen distortion is resulting when the frame rate of your gaming virtual world is higher than the refresh rate of your device and thus the monitor will take a pause to display the new images on the screen which will

distort the image quality and cheap quality pictures would be produced on the screen which will not only waste your resolution but the shuttering effect will also weigh you heavily as you wouldn’t be able to identify the hidden threats due to blurring and vignette imagery. As a solution to these problems FreeSync Technology has been launched in the market and the commonest of these technologies are AMD FreeSYNC, Adaptive Sync, and NVIDIA G-Sync.

The best one of these is G-Sync but as a costly option not all gamers can afford it, therefore, a good choice would be going for Adaptive Sync or AMD FREESYNC Technology to reduce the gap between your Refresh Rate and Frame Rate preventing the shuttering and tearing.
